please when i parallelize my function and this error:"An UndefinedFunction error was thrown on the workers for 'mex'. This might be because the file containing 'mex' is not accessible on the workers Use addAttachedFiles(pool, files) to specify the required files to be attached. See the
documentation for 'parallel.Pool/addAttachedFiles' for more details."
I don't know how to solve this problem please

Please include how you're starting the parpool and how mex is being called. I suspect the issue is that the files required when calling mex aren't automatically attached to the parallel pool. For instance, in the following
mex my_code.m
parpool probably won't auto-attach my_code to the pool. Instead, you'll first need to run as the the error message states
addAttachedFiles(gcp,'my_code.m')
